How Is Bulk Diesel Supply Planned?
Effective fuel supply starts with understanding the project’s actual consumption requirements. While some facilities have predictable fuel usage, many industrial projects experience changing consumption levels throughout different stages of operation.
Key planning factors include:
- Daily or monthly fuel consumption
- Number of diesel-powered assets
- Project location and site accessibility
- On-site storage capacity
- Delivery schedules
- Emergency fuel requirements
A well-defined supply plan helps both the supplier and the project team manage fuel availability more efficiently.
Spot Purchasing vs. Long-Term Supply Contracts
The best procurement model depends on fuel demand and project duration. Smaller projects may rely on spot purchases, while larger operations often benefit from long-term supply agreements.
Spot purchasing offers flexibility and allows companies to buy fuel as needed. However, it can increase exposure to price fluctuations and supply disruptions.
Long-term supply contracts provide greater predictability. Delivery schedules, supply volumes, and commercial terms are typically agreed in advance, helping companies reduce operational risks and improve cost control.

Why Diesel Quality Matters
Fuel quality has a direct impact on equipment performance and operating costs. Low-quality or contaminated diesel can reduce efficiency and increase maintenance requirements.
Potential consequences include:
- Higher equipment wear
- Reduced engine performance
- Increased fuel consumption
- Unexpected equipment failures
- Higher maintenance expenses
For this reason, quality control should be an important part of any diesel supply strategy.
